Description

dichtol HTR is a specially developed, heat-resistant polymer-based impregnation system. With dichtol HTR smallest pores up to 0.1mm can be sealed. This enables a very high pressure tightness of components, even in difficult object structures. In the case of locally known leaks, punctual impregnation ensures an efficient use of materials.

Characteristics

  • Very high pressure tightness
  • Resistant to corrosion and weathering
  • Heat resistant up to 500°C
  • Diverse application possibilities: dipping, brushing, injecting, spraying

Typical applications

  • Impregnation of metals, impregnation of castings
  • Sealing of thermally sprayed coatings (sealers for APS, HVOF, LDS, flame spraying)
  • Infiltration of 3D printed components, additive manufacturing, generative manufacturing

Storage / Shelf life

Store in original, unopened container in a dry, cool and frost-free place (+5°C to +20°C). Shelf life 5 years.

Processing / Preparation

Dirt residues, foreign bodies, grease and other substances must be completely removed from the pores to be sealed. For this purpose we recommend the use of DIAMANT Cleaner #1417.

Application

The object temperature should not exceed 40°C, otherwise the penetration of the polymer cannot be guaranteed 100%.

Brush & Spray

apply sealant in 4 stages at intervals of about 1 minute and keep damp on the surface for at least 5 minutes. This allows dichtol to penetrate deep into the pores.

Inject

dichtol into the space to be sealed (e.g. blind hole, threaded hole, cooling channel, etc.) and allow to react for at least 5 minutes. Then, if necessary, vacuum/drain off excess material.

Dipping

Dip the component to be treated completely in dichtol. Remove the component after a working time of at least 5 minutes.

Curing

dichtol HTR must be cured for 1 hour at a temperature of 200°C for full cure.
